Getty Realty Corp is a publicly traded real estate investment trust (REIT) headquartered in the United States. It owns, leases, and manages a diversified portfolio of commercial real estate assets, primarily consisting of convenience stores, fuel stations, and adjacent retail locations across U.S. states, serving tenants across retail and energy sectors.
